Output 17df1ff64c7ca59cdae14a2a291867116e16d144d1d7ced0b94b6f8bd545cd4d:3

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a7a8e3d4229b2fdf099db4434b9af30554e0449 OP_EQUAL
address
3EKDzL7GrTb5Q3fUZ8tq6bC5VdSxHnRerH
transaction
17df1ff64c7ca59cdae14a2a291867116e16d144d1d7ced0b94b6f8bd545cd4d
confirmations
506851
spent
true